More than 40 state-owned companies will be moved out of the city proper, Chen Jining said at the opening of the first session of the 15th Beijing Municipal People's Congress.


Beijing plans to cap its population at 23 million by 2020 to address "big city diseases," including traffic congestion and pollution.


To meet the target, Beijing has taken measures to move non-capital functions away from the city, such as relocating wholesale markets and closing polluting factories.

ANKARA, Jan. 24 (Xinhua) -- Two people were killed and 12 otherswounded after two rockets launched from Syria's Afrin hit Turkey'sborder city of Kilis on Wednesday, a local governor said.


"The first rockets hit a mosque during prayers. Some of thevictims have life-threatening injuries," the Province GovernorMehmet Tekinarslan said on NTV television.


The second rocket hit a residential house 100 meters from themosque, and at least five people were affected by the smoke, thegovernor said.


All those injured have already been sent to the hospital, headded.


According to local media, the first attack happened at around18:10 local time (1510 GMT), and the second happened 25 minuteslater.


The attacked mosque is located approximately 6 km far from theTurkish-Syrian border.


Ambulances and emergency teams has been dispatched to the site,and security forces is clearing surrounding area.


As Turkey's operation against the Kurdish People's ProtectionUnits (YPG) militia in Afrin entered its fifth day, several rocketshave hit the Turkish border towns of Kilis and Reyhanli, killingone Syria refugee and wounding dozens of other civilians.


Turkish forces on Saturday launched "Operation Olive Branch" inSyria's Afrin to fight the Kurdish militia, targeting the YPGelements in the Kurdish enclave with Free Syrian Army fightersthrough airstrikes and land forces.


YPG is the military wing of the Syrian Kurdish Democratic UnionParty (PYD), a group in northern Syria that Ankara has deemed a"terror group" for its links to the outlawed Kurdistan Workers'Party. Enditem


SEOUL, Sept. 16 (Xinhua) -- South Korean shares jumped Wednesday as foreign investors purchased local stocks for the first time in 30 trading days on expectations that the U.S. Federal Reserve may not raise interest rates this month.


The benchmark Korea Composite Stock Price Index (KOSPI) advanced 37.89 points, or 1.96 percent, to 1,975.45 at the close. Trading volume stood at 577.39 million shares worth 5.84 trillion won (4.97 billion U.S. dollars).


Worries about the Fed's rate hike were relieved ahead of the two-day Federal Open Market Committee (FOMC) meeting that kicks off on Wednesday. U.S. stocks ended higher overnight on the reduced concerns.


Foreigners raised local stock holdings by 218 billion won, ending 29 trading days of selling spree on speculation that the Fed may delay its first rate hike since the 2008 global financial crisis.


Adding to the optimism, global credit rating company Standard & Poor's upgraded South Korea's sovereign credit rating by one notch from A-plus to AA-minus.


It marked the first time that three major global rating appraisers, including Moody's and Fitch, imposed the rating on South Korea simultaneously.


Market watchers forecast that the sovereign rating upgrade may cause foreign capital flow into the South Korean stock market despite uncertainties over the U.S. rate hike and economic slowdown in China.


Local financial institutions purchased shares worth 358 billion won, but retail investors dumped stocks worth 594 billion won in a bid to lock in recent profits.


Large-cap shares gained ground. Market bellwether Samsung Electronics advanced 2.6 percent, and top carmaker Hyundai Motor surged 4.2 percent. Memory chip giant SK Hynix soared 4.5 percent, and the Number 2 automaker Kia Motors gained 2.1 percent.


Leading chemical firm LG Chem jumped 7.5 percent, and the biggest auto parts maker Hyundai Mobis increased 2.6 percent.


The South Korean currency finished at 1,175.9 won against the greenback, up 10.8 won from Tuesday's close.


Bond prices ended lower. Yields on the liquid three-year treasury notes rose 1.7 basis point to 1.670 percent, and the return on the benchmark 10-year government bonds gained 2.2 basis points to 2.274 percent.
